When homeowners search for information about what’s included in a residential hood cleaning service, they are often trying to understand the scope of work involved in cleaning the kitchen exhaust system. This typically involves more than just wiping down the exterior of the range hood. A comprehensive service usually covers the removal of grease, smoke, and other residues from all accessible parts of the ventilation system. This can include cleaning the interior surfaces of the hood, the filters, and the ductwork that channels air outside the home. Understanding what’s included helps homeowners determine if the service will address their specific concerns, such as grease buildup or fire safety compliance.

Residential hood cleaning services are closely related to the maintenance and safety of kitchen ventilation systems. Grease accumulation inside the ductwork and on the filters can pose fire hazards, while also reducing the efficiency of the ventilation system. Many local contractors include detailed cleaning of the filters, degreasing of the hood interior, and inspection of the ductwork as part of their standard service. Some providers also offer additional services like cleaning the exhaust fan or inspecting for potential issues that could affect airflow. These services are designed to keep the entire system functioning properly, reducing risks and ensuring a cleaner, safer kitchen environment.

When considering what’s included in a residential hood cleaning service, property owners often want to ensure that all parts of their kitchen’s ventilation system are thoroughly cleaned. This typically involves removing grease buildup from the interior surfaces of the range hood, including the filters, fan blades, and exterior surfaces. Local contractors can handle these tasks efficiently, helping to improve kitchen safety and reduce fire hazards caused by accumulated grease. Additionally, many service providers include cleaning of the ductwork that connects the hood to the outside vent, which is essential for proper airflow and odor control.

Homeowners may also inquire about the scope of a residential hood cleaning service to determine what to expect during the process. Commonly included services involve degreasing and sanitizing the hood components, replacing or cleaning filters, and inspecting the vent system for any obstructions or damage. Some local service providers may offer comprehensive cleaning that extends to the entire ventilation pathway, ensuring the system operates safely and efficiently. Understanding what’s included can help property owners plan for a thorough cleaning that keeps their kitchen environment safe and compliant with local standards.
